Transaction 7ecb7616622d76d434b50787fcafc661367c978dede52b9726f732686cf13be4

1 Input
2 Outputs
  • 7ecb7616622d76d434b50787fcafc661367c978dede52b9726f732686cf13be4:0
  • value  4924643
    address  34HzAXrE2ZwnprAL3yDvgH8yrkRb5AYknh
  • 7ecb7616622d76d434b50787fcafc661367c978dede52b9726f732686cf13be4:1
  • value  1742742
    address  3LiUGoZh2d93jfbxs7umMoqj1hzHZPe8Jj